Different operating environments require different levels of durability corrosion resistance and thermal performance
Aluminum ventilation panels lightweight corrosion resistant and ideal for electronic equipment HVAC systems and indoor applications
Galvanized steel heat dissipation panels suitable for industrial environments offering strong durability and cost effective performance
Stainless steel ventilation panels designed for high humidity corrosive or outdoor environments with maximum durability and long service life
Cold rolled steel panels suitable for controlled indoor environments requiring structural strength and economical solutions

What is a ventilation heat dissipation panel
It is a metal panel designed to improve airflow and heat dissipation in electrical and industrial equipment
Where is it commonly used
It is widely used in control cabinets electrical boxes HVAC systems machinery enclosures and electronic devices
What materials are available
Aluminum galvanized steel stainless steel and cold rolled steel options are available
Can airflow performance be customized
Yes louver angle pattern and opening design can be customized to optimize airflow efficiency
Is it suitable for outdoor use
Yes stainless steel and galvanized versions are suitable for outdoor and harsh environments
Does it help with cooling electronic equipment
Yes it is specifically designed to improve air circulation and reduce heat buildup in electronic systems
